Job Title:  Occupational Therapist
Area: Sussex Social Services
Salary: £35 
Job Type: Locum
Contract Length: Ongoing 
Job details:  Occupational Therapist required to work as part of a strong and dynamic Occupational Therapy service. The post holder will be required to undertake strengths-based assessments applying relevant legislation and utilising Occupational Therapy skills and knowledge to develop and implement a plan of support, aimed at improving wellbeing and delivering outcomes for people.
The post holder will manage a caseload collaborating with people and family or friend carers, undertake strengths-based assessments and reviews, identifying eligible needs and personalised outcomes. They will be working within a supportive environment to apply their occupational therapy skills to develop and implement support plans, aimed at improving wellbeing and delivering outcomes, including utilising community assets, and ensuring that eligible needs are met. They will be working within a managed and supportive context, applying learning to further develop capability, and professional confidence. They will be supported with professional supervision and assessment and a workload that is appropriate to the level of professional development.
The post holder will work effectively in partnership with other staff and voluntary agencies and have a good understanding of all the relevant health, voluntary and private services in the area. They will strive to remain up-to-date and compliant with all relevant legislation and adhere to organisational procedures, policies, and codes of conduct as well as Health and Care Professions Council (HCPC) professional standards and the Royal College of Occupational Therapists (Professional standards for occupational therapy practice, conduct and ethics) to uphold a high-quality, seamless service.
